Abstract
Oxygen permeability, electrical conductivity, and thermal expansion of BaBi1-xLaxO3-delta (x = 0, 0.2, and 0.4) perovskite-like solid soluti ons have been found to decrease with lanthanum content. Thermal expans ion coefficients of the ceramics are (11.9-12.8) x 10(-6) K-1. Oxygen transport through the BaBi(La)O3-delta dense ceramic membranes within the membrane thickness range of 0.6 < d < 1.2 mm has been shown to be limited by both bulk ionic conductivity and surface exchange rate.
